Webhe immediately reversed the former anti-Assyrian policy of the Omrides. He refused to cooperate with Hazael, the new king of Aram, so that the latter was forced to stand alone against the advancing Assyrian troops (841 B.C.E.). When, in that year, the Assyrian army reached the northern border of Israel, Jehu surrendered and paid his tribute. WebThrough Assyria's Eyes - University of Pennsylvania Museum of ... EN. Though Omri was only king of Israel for approximately 12 years, his reputation and systems endured for generations. In fact, for many years after his reign Israel was known as “mat bit-Humri” (“the house of Omri”) by the Assyrians and the Edomites. dysphagia caused by anxiety
